Abstract

The utility model relates to the technical field of medical photography, in particular to a medical examination photography support, which comprises a concave frame, wherein the side wall of the concave frame is sequentially provided with a clamping mechanism and a placing mechanism from top to bottom, the placing mechanism comprises a fixed plate vertically connected with the side wall of the concave frame and close to the lower part, one end of the fixed plate far away from the concave frame is fixedly connected with a placing box, two T-shaped plates are respectively and slidably mounted on two sides of the inner bottom end of the placing box, and a sliding plate is commonly and slidably mounted on the two T-shaped plates. Detailed Description
The following description is presented to disclose the invention so as to enable any person skilled in the art to practice the invention. The preferred embodiments in the following description are given by way of example only, and other obvious variations will occur to those skilled in the art.
The medical examination photographing support comprises a concave frame 3, a clamping mechanism and a placing mechanism are sequentially arranged on the side wall of the concave frame 3 from top to bottom, the placing mechanism comprises a fixing plate 7 vertically connected to the side wall of the concave frame 3 and close to the lower portion, a placing box 1 is fixedly connected to one end, far away from the concave frame 3, of the fixing plate 7, T-shaped plates 6 are arranged on two sides of the inner bottom end of the placing box 1 in a sliding mode, sliding plates 2 are jointly slidably mounted on the two T-shaped plates 6, the lower end face of each sliding plate 2 is in sliding fit with the inner bottom end of the placing box 1, connecting plates 5 are arranged on two side walls of two ends of the placing box 1 in a sliding mode, a material receiving box 4 is fixedly mounted between the two connecting plates 5, and the material receiving box 4 is located.
The clamping mechanism comprises a square shell 11 which is arranged on the outer wall of the concave frame 3 and close to the upper part through a transmission part in a sliding way, a supporting plate 16 is vertically connected to the side wall of the square shell 11, a transverse plate 9 is fixedly connected to one end of the supporting plate 16 far away from the square shell 11, end plates 18 are vertically connected to both side edges of the lower end of the transverse plate 9, a screw rod 17 is rotatably connected between the two end plates 18, one end of the screw rod 17 movably penetrates through the end plates 18, a first hand wheel 10 is vertically connected to the end part of the screw rod 17, threads at both ends of the outer wall of the screw rod 17 are symmetrically arranged, connecting blocks 19 are movably installed at both ends of the outer wall of the screw rod 17 through threads, a sliding groove 15 is formed in the inner wall of the transverse plate 9 in a penetrating way, the two connecting blocks 19 are in sliding fit with the sliding, the center of the transverse plate 9 and the center of the placing box 1 are positioned on the same axis, through arranging the transverse plate 9, the end plates 18, the screw rods 17, the first hand wheel 10, the connecting blocks 19, the sliding grooves 15 and the clamping plates 8, firstly, a mobile phone is placed on the transverse plate 9, the first hand wheel 10 is rotated to drive the screw rods 17 between the two end plates 18 to rotate, at the moment, the threads at the two ends of the outer wall of the screw rods 17 are symmetrically arranged, the two connecting blocks 19 which are sleeved by the threads at the two ends of the outer wall of the screw rods 17 can slide in the sliding grooves 15 of the transverse plate 9, so that the two clamping plates 8 connected with the two connecting blocks 19 move oppositely, the two clamping plates 8 can clamp the mobile phone on the transverse plate 9, and by arranging the driving piece, the longitudinal position of the transverse plate 9 can be adjusted, and the center of the transverse plate 9 and the center of the placing box 1 are located on the same axis, so that the position of a mobile phone camera can be aligned to the center of the paper sheet conveniently.
The transmission part comprises a screw rod 13 rotatably installed on the inner wall of the concave frame 3, one end of the screw rod 13 movably penetrates through the concave frame 3, the end part of the screw rod 13 is vertically connected with a second hand wheel 14, a sliding block 12 is movably installed on the outer wall of the screw rod 13 through threads, the side wall of the sliding block 12 is fixedly connected with the square shell 11, through the arrangement of the screw rod 13, the second hand wheel 14 and the sliding block 12, the second hand wheel 14 is rotated to drive the screw rod 13 inside the concave frame 3 to rotate, the screw rod 13 is rotated to drive the sliding block 12 sleeved with the threads on the screw rod 13 to drive the square shell 11 sleeved on the concave frame 3 to move, and therefore the square shell 11 can drive the supporting plate 16 to move.
The bottom end in the placing box 1 is provided with a second T-shaped groove 26, the lower end surfaces of the two T-shaped plates 6 are vertically connected with a second T-shaped block 23, the two second T-shaped blocks 23 are in sliding fit with the second T-shaped groove 26, the side walls of the two ends of the material receiving box 4 are provided with first T-shaped grooves 22, the corresponding ends of the two connecting plates 5 are vertically connected with first T-shaped blocks 25, the first T-shaped blocks 25 are in sliding fit with the first T-shaped grooves 22, the outer walls of the second T-shaped blocks 23 and the first T-shaped blocks 25 are wrapped with rubber pads 24, the two T-shaped plates 6 can slide on the placing box 1 conveniently by arranging the second T-shaped grooves 26 and the second T-shaped blocks 23, the two connecting plates 5 can slide on the side walls of the two ends of the placing box 1 conveniently by arranging the first T-shaped grooves 22 and the first T-shaped blocks 25, and the two T-shaped plates 6 and the two connecting plates 5 have certain friction force during sliding, the two T-shaped plates 6 and the two connecting plates 5 are not easy to shift positions when not moving.
